This morning at 8:30 a few friends and I went canoeing on Lake Michie in Durham. It was so humid I had to keep wiping off the lens of my camera. *whew* As soon as we got on the water the sweat was pouring off us.

The rentals were very reasonable. Six dollars a half-day (6 hours max) for Durham residents and 8 dollars for non-residents. Since they're tandem canoes, it's 3 dollars per person. Not bad.
